What do you think about drugstore makeup vs. high end makeup?
I think that it’s the prestige and the reputation of high end products which makes people think that they are better quality than drugstore makeup. I will say that there is sometimes the case where the more money, the better the product, which I have found mostly with eyeshadows. Higher end products in the eyeshadow department I have found to be much more pigmented and less chunky or prone to fallout than some at the drugstore. That being said, some of my all time favourite foundations come from the drugstore and surpass my high end products sometimes up to 3 times the price. Overall, I think you can work with whatever products are in your budget as long as you have knowledge on what you like and what you are looking for in a product. Reading reviews and recommendations is very helpful in this case.
